Do you have a link describing the new regulations in Berlin? The Luca App and the planned Event Registration in the CWA app are not the same. Luca asks for your contact data before you can use it. The planned functionality for CWA on the other hand does not ask for any contact data. There is an article in https://www.tagesschau.de/inland/corona-warn-app-check-in-101.html today describing the differences. It also says that CWA 2.0 will be released on April 16, 2021. |
